This curriculum is correlated to Arizona State Standards at all grade levels, K-12, and in all curricular areas including Science, Language Arts, Social Studies and Math.
Teachers who have attended Arizona Project WET workshops share high praise for the workshops, curriculum, and valuable contribution that APW makes to Arizona's educational excellence.
In addition to WET workshops, APW directs the Arizona Make A Splash with WET Water Festivals held around the state each year. These events bring 4th graders together in a standards-based, hands-on, learning experience to super-charge their understanding of water concepts. Students report that learning at festivals is fun and teachers report that this field-study is a valuable experience for their students!
After the workshop and Water Festival, APW continues to support teachers in the classroom by making interactive teaching tools and other resources available for checkout to WET program alumni.
